Barking station is equipped with a robust range of facilities to make your journey as smooth as possible. Ticket buying is straightforward thanks to the ticket office, open Monday to Saturday from 05:15 to 23:00 and on Sunday from 06:45 to 10:45. Collecting tickets booked online is a breeze, although it's important to note there are no accessible ticket machines or smartcards issued at this station. Accessibility is a priority here, though there are limitations with step-free access primarily focused on Platform 1, supported by staff assistance.
Waiting times can be made more comfortable with a seating area, though it's worth noting there's no dedicated waiting room or first-class lounge. However, you’ll find accessible toilets, baby changing facilities, an array of cafes, and retail options like WH Smith, along with a jewellers and dry cleaners on-site.
Barking station is a gateway to London's extensive transport network. It's served by the District, Hammersmith & City, and London Overground services with trains toward destinations like West Ham (Barking to West Ham) and Walthamstow Central. Bus stops are conveniently located around the station, and taxis are readily available just outside on Station Parade, making onward travel simple. For those needing replacement bus services, they run east and westbound, easily accessible from nearby stops.

While Moston may be a smaller station, it offers several essential amenities to make your travel experience as smooth as possible. It's important to note that the station does not have a ticket office or ticket machines available, so purchasing your tickets online in advance or via mobile apps is recommended. For those with accessibility needs, Moston Station is classified as a Category B station, providing step-free access to certain areas and has ramps for train access, making it friendly for mobility scooters.
The station is equipped with CCTV for security and has an induction loop system for those with hearing impairments. While there are no waiting rooms or refreshment facilities on-site, you can find bicycle storage with CCTV, making it convenient for cyclists to secure their bikes. Unfortunately, facilities such as toilets, baby changing areas, shops, and public Wi-Fi are not available at the station.
Despite the lack of on-site facilities, Moston Station offers robust onward travel options. If you're planning to explore Greater Manchester, you can take advantage of the local bus services that are accessible from both sides of Hollinwood Avenue. For a seamless transfer to nearby destinations, buses connect Moston to areas such as Cheetham Hill, Oldham, Rochdale, and central Manchester. The station also caters to rail replacement services during disruptions, with stops conveniently located on Hollinwood Avenue.
For travelers requiring taxis, there is no dedicated rank, but services can be arranged via phone or online services like Cab4You. Though there may be no direct underground or metro services from Moston, regional bus and rail networks efficiently connect you to the wider rail system.
